Computer networks enable seamless communication, collaboration, and data sharing across various devices and platforms in today’s interconnected world. However, even the most robust networks can encounter issues that disrupt operations and productivity. When these issues arise, IT professionals must employ effective troubleshooting techniques to identify and rectify problems swiftly. To resolve such network challenges, contact IT Consulting New York specialists.
This blog will provide a comprehensive guide on troubleshooting network IT issues, exploring techniques, best practices, and real-world examples.
Understanding the Basics of Network Troubleshooting
Before diving into specific techniques, it’s essential to establish a foundational understanding of network troubleshooting. This involves comprehending the network architecture, the role of various components such as routers, switches, firewalls, and servers, and the protocols that govern their interactions. A strong grasp of networking fundamentals is crucial for successful troubleshooting. Visit Managed IT Services Atlanta experts to find out more about network issues.
Following a Systematic Approach
One of the key principles of effective troubleshooting is adopting a systematic approach. The OSI (Open Systems Interconnection) model serves as an excellent framework for this purpose. The model consists of seven layers, each responsible for specific functions. Start troubleshooting from the bottom layer when an issue arises and work your way up. This approach helps pinpoint the problem’s layer and streamlines the diagnosis process.
Gathering Information and Defining the Problem
The first step in any troubleshooting endeavor is gathering relevant information. Engage with users to understand the symptoms they are experiencing and the specific areas of network functionality that are affected. Encourage them to provide detailed descriptions of the problem, including error messages, time of occurrence, and any recent changes made to the network configuration. This information will help in defining the scope and nature of the issue.
Utilizing Network Monitoring Tools
Network monitoring tools are invaluable assets for IT professionals. These tools provide real-time insights into the performance of various network components, allowing you to identify anomalies and potential issues before they escalate. Tools like Wireshark, Nagios, and SolarWinds help monitor network traffic, bandwidth usage, latency, and device health, aiding in proactive troubleshooting.
Isolating the Problem
Once you’ve gathered sufficient information, the next step is to isolate the problem. Begin by determining whether the issue is localized to a specific user, device, or network segment. If multiple users are experiencing the same problem, it’s likely a widespread issue. Conversely, if only one user is affected, the problem might be confined to their device or user account.
Testing Connectivity and Hardware
Network connectivity is often at the heart of most issues. Verify whether the affected device is connected to the network and has a valid IP address. Ping and traceroute commands can be invaluable for diagnosing connectivity problems. Inspect network cables, routers, switches, and other hardware components for any physical damage or loose connections.
Reviewing Configuration Settings
Misconfigured network settings can lead to a host of issues. Review the configuration settings of relevant devices and software components. Check IP addresses, subnet masks, gateway addresses, DNS settings, and firewall rules. A single typo in a configuration file can disrupt the entire network. Having backups of configurations can be a lifesaver in such scenarios.
Analyzing Network Traffic Patterns
Network congestion or abnormal traffic patterns can cause slowdowns and service disruptions. Use network monitoring tools to analyze traffic patterns and identify sudden spikes or unusual behavior. This analysis can help pinpoint devices or applications that are consuming excessive bandwidth and causing network degradation.
Examining Logs and Error Messages
Logs and error messages are treasure troves of information when troubleshooting network issues. Servers, routers, switches, and other network devices generate logs that provide insights into their operational status and any errors encountered. Scrutinize these logs to identify patterns, trends, or recurring errors that might offer clues about the root cause of the issue.
Implementing the Divide and Conquer Strategy
When dealing with complex networks, the divide-and-conquer strategy can be effective. Temporarily segment the network to isolate the affected area. By systematically narrowing down the scope of the problem, you can pinpoint the precise location of the issue and focus your troubleshooting efforts accordingly.
Considering Recent Changes
Changes to the network configuration or introducing new hardware or software can inadvertently lead to issues. If the problem coincides with a recent change, consider rolling back the changes to see if the issue persists. This step can save valuable time and quickly restore network functionality.
Collaborating and Seeking Help
Network issues can be intricate, and seeking help from colleagues or online communities can provide fresh perspectives. Collaborative troubleshooting can yield innovative solutions that you might not have considered. Online forums, social media groups, and professional networking platforms are excellent resources for connecting with experts in the field.
Real-World Example: DNS Resolution Failure
To illustrate the effectiveness of these troubleshooting techniques, let’s consider a real-world example: DNS resolution failure. Imagine users complaining they can’t access websites without an active internet connection.
Gathering Information: Engage with users to gather details about the problem, noting down error messages and affected websites.
Isolating the Problem: Check whether the issue is consistent across multiple devices or limited to specific users.
Testing Connectivity: Ping a known IP address to verify basic connectivity. If successful, move to the next step.
Reviewing Configuration Settings: Verify DNS server settings on the affected devices. Ensure they’re correctly configured.
Analyzing Network Traffic: Monitor network traffic for any signs of excessive DNS queries or unusual patterns.
Examining Logs: Check DNS server logs for errors or failures in resolving domain names.
Implementing Divide and Conquer: Temporarily switch to a different DNS server and see if the issue persists.
Considering Recent Changes: Investigate whether any recent changes to the network configuration coincide with the issue.
Collaborating: If the issue persists, seek assistance from online forums or colleagues who might have encountered similar problems.
Effective IT troubleshooting is an art that demands a combination of technical expertise, systematic thinking, and the ability to adapt to various scenarios. By understanding network fundamentals, following a systematic approach, leveraging monitoring tools, and employing a range of techniques, IT professionals can diagnose and resolve network issues efficiently. Remember that patience and persistence are key, as solving complex network problems can require a mix of analytical skills and collaborative efforts. With these techniques in your arsenal, you’ll be well-equipped to keep your organization’s network running smoothly and minimize disruptions that could impact productivity and business operations.